I am partial to Hakko products. Got an FX-951 as a retirement gift, and it is fabulous. I really like the easy tip changes, and fast / precise heat. It is pricey, though.
There are other Hakko models that are very good at cheaper price points.
I should say that Weller makes some good stuff as well -- I'm just not well acquainted with their products now.
-
I have a Hakko FX888D that works great. It's just over $100. it heats up really fast, is consistent and hasn't let me down yet. The only downside is no auto shutoff after no activity. I have signs pretty much everywhere on my exit path reminding me "Turn off Hakko".
